My new iphone is not activating

Frustrating! Don't worry, I'm here to help you troubleshoot the issue. Let's go through some steps to try and activate your new iPhone:

  1. Check your SIM card: Make sure your SIM card is properly inserted and seated in the SIM tray. If you're using a physical SIM card, try removing and reinserting it.
  2. Check your carrier: Ensure you have a valid plan with your carrier and that your account is active. You can contact your carrier's customer support to confirm.
  3. Check your iPhone's settings: Go to Settings > Cellular/Mobile Data (depending on your iPhone model) and ensure that your carrier's settings are correct. You may need to select your carrier's name from the list.
  4. Check for a valid Apple ID: You need a valid Apple ID to activate your iPhone. If you don't have one, create a new Apple ID or use an existing one.
  5. Try a different SIM card: If you have a spare SIM card, try inserting it into your iPhone to see if it activates. This will help you determine if the issue is with the SIM card or the iPhone.
  6. Reset your iPhone: Try resetting your iPhone by going to Settings > General > Reset > Erase All Content and Settings. This will restore your iPhone to its factory settings, so be sure to back up your data before doing so.
  7. Contact Apple Support: If none of the above steps work, you can contact Apple Support for further assistance. They may be able to help you troubleshoot the issue or repair your iPhone if it's defective.
  8. Visit an Apple Store: If you're unable to activate your iPhone remotely, you can visit an Apple Store for in-person support. The Genius Bar team can help you troubleshoot the issue and potentially repair or replace your iPhone.
